Fiat’s Tiny EV Targets U.S. Golf-Cart Market

Fiat is entering the U.S. golf-cart market with a compact electric vehicle, which has been nicknamed the “Little Mouse,” according to Bloomberg. The new EV is designed specifically for the roughly $1 billion golf-cart industry in the United States, signaling Fiat’s strategic move to tap into a niche but lucrative segment.
The vehicle’s design has drawn attention for its playful appearance, with descriptions likening it to a character straight out of the Cars movie franchise. Its small size and distinctive look aim to appeal to golf course operators and consumers seeking a convenient, eco-friendly mode of transportation within golf communities and gated residential areas.
This focus on a specialized market illustrates Fiat’s broader efforts to diversify its electric vehicle offerings beyond traditional passenger cars. By targeting the golf-cart segment, Fiat is positioning itself to capitalize on the growing demand for electric vehicles in recreational and lifestyle-oriented settings, where electric powertrains provide a cleaner, quieter alternative to traditional gas-powered carts.
The move also reflects the wider trend of automakers exploring niche markets with tailored EV solutions, as the industry shifts toward sustainable transportation options across various lifestyle and recreational sectors. 🇷🇺🇺🇸 The Russian ruble is now the top-performing currency in the world against the US dollar this quarter.

This is an economic phenomenon that usually grabs a lot of attention, but it requires a closer look to understand what's really going on behind the headlines.

When the Russian ruble shows such significant gains against the dollar, it's typically not due to traditional free market forces (like an organic increase in global confidence in the Russian economy), but rather a set of **artificial control mechanisms and very specific geopolitical factors** implemented by Moscow.

Here are the three main reasons explaining this behavior:

* **Extreme capital controls:** The Central Bank of Russia often imposes strict restrictions that prevent citizens and foreign companies from freely withdrawing foreign currency or selling their assets in rubles. By "locking" the outflow of money, they abruptly halt devaluation.

* **Obligation to liquidate foreign currency:** Russia mandates its large exporting companies (mainly in oil and gas) to convert a very high percentage of their foreign earnings (dollars and yuan) directly into rubles. This creates massive and constant internal demand for the local currency.

* **Altered trade balance:** Due to international sanctions, Russian imports have plummeted (they're buying less from abroad, hence spending fewer dollars), while strong cash flows continue from energy sales to alternative markets like China and India.

> **The "showcase effect":** In financial slang, many analysts believe the ruble operates under a "manipulated" or lab-type exchange rate. While the official chart shows stellar performance, for an average citizen or international investor, it's extremely difficult to buy or sell rubles at the prices dictated by the official boards.

Stablecoins Explained: The Crypto That Doesn't Go Crazy

You've heard of Bitcoin. You know it can jump 20% one day and crash the next.
But what if there was a crypto that just… stayed stable?
That's exactly what stablecoins do. And if you're serious about crypto, you need to understand them
💡 So What IS a Stablecoin?
A stablecoin is a cryptocurrency pegged to something stable — usually the US dollar. 1 USDT = $1. Always. That's the whole point.
No wild swings. No heart attacks checking your portfolio at 3am.
4 Types — Keep It Simple
1. 💵 Fiat-backed — The most common. Every coin is backed 1:1 by real dollars in a bank. Think USDT, USDC. Straightforward and widely trusted.
2. 🔐 Crypto-backed — Backed by other crypto (with extra collateral as a safety buffer). DAI is the big example. Smart contracts handle everything automatically.
3. 🥇 Commodity-backed — Pegged to real-world assets like gold. Tether Gold (XAUT) literally represents physical gold. Old money meets new money.
4. 🤖 Algorithmic — Uses code to control supply and demand. Sounds clever. But in 2022, TerraUSD (UST) collapsed and wiped out tens of billions in days. This model now carries serious scrutiny.
🤔 Why Do People Use Them?
Escape volatility without cashing out to fiat
Earn yield in DeFi — lending, borrowing, liquidity pools
Send money globally — faster and cheaper than traditional banking
Trade on exchanges — stablecoins are the backbone of crypto markets
⚠️ But They're NOT Risk-Free
Even stablecoins can fail. A depeg happens when a stablecoin loses its $1 value — and it can happen fast. Risks include:
Issuer mismanaging reserves
Smart contract bugs
Market panic
🏛️ Regulation Is Coming
Governments are paying attention. The EU's MiCA framework and the US GENIUS Act are both pushing for stricter rules on stablecoin issuers. More oversight is coming — which may actually make stablecoins more trustworthy long-term.
Stablecoins aren't just "boring crypto." They're the foundation of the entire crypto economy.
